On the issue of the motion of balls in a double pendulum

Abstract

The paper considers a model of a vertical double pendulum with one suspension centre moving in a vertical plane. For the proposed system of pendulums, differential equations of motion and conditions for the collision of balls are obtained. When modelling the movement of pendulums, the central impact of the balls was considered for various variants of the movement of the suspension point: the suspension point oscillates in the vertical direction; the suspension point makes rotational movements in the vertical plane. In this case, various conditions of the central impact between the balls were considered: absolutely inelastic impact; absolutely elastic impact; impact with the transformation of impact energy (elastic impact). Comparison of the results of the numerical simulation and the results of experiments with the Kapitza pendulum in published sources confirmed the possibility of modelling an elastic impact between balls in a double pendulum and between balls in an autobalancer with a horizontal axis of rotation of the rotor
